IP List distribution www.UIndex.org - Doctor.Odyssey.S01E13.720p.HEVC.x265-MeGusta, total 2
| IP | Country | City | ISP |
|---|---|---|---|
| 101.70.158.176 | China | Hangzhou | China Unicom Liaoning |
| 14.145.133.8 | China | Guangzhou | China Telecom |
| IP | Country | City | ISP |
|---|---|---|---|
| 101.70.158.176 | China | Hangzhou | China Unicom Liaoning |
| 14.145.133.8 | China | Guangzhou | China Telecom |